Default Starting issue

I'm having some trouble starting my bike after I turn off when it's already warm. It cranks and cranks.. I usually have to give it some gas for it to start. Any tips? This is my first carb'd bike

Try using a little choke. A cold engine will often need choke, if the carb is set up correctly, a hot engine should start without the choke, somewhere in between will need a little. Don't pull the choke right out, just part way. If your bike has been modified in any way and not adjusted to compensate, that may add to the difficulty of starting it.

When it's hot, do you really think you are giving it gas or are you opening the throttle plate and giving it air? Usually a carb bike just turned off may need air (for more airflow rather than a shot of gas from the accelerator pump) depending on how long it has set.
